Webb17 nov. 2024 · When the container instance is created, a Startup.ps1 will run. Startup.ps1 calls Set-WebConfigSettings.ps1, which in turn creates an XML file with the specific environment variables it found. Once the file is created, WebConfigTransformRunner will replace the settings on the web.config file. Webb29 sep. 2024 · You don't need one. When running Windows Server with IIS, the IIS process is the entrypoint, which is configured to start in the aspnet base image. Run the Docker build command to create the image that runs your ASP.NET app. To do this, open a PowerShell window in the directory of your project and type the following command in …
